Canada is proposing a new digital safety bill that would prohibit social media use for individuals under 16, with potential exemptions for platforms meeting specific safety standards. The legislation also aims to regulate AI chatbots by requiring companies to mitigate the risk of harmful content dissemination. This move follows Australia's implementation of a similar age restriction for social media users under 16. AI
